What's Happening?
Conor McGregor is set to make his highly anticipated return to the UFC octagon at UFC 329, facing off against Max Holloway in a rematch. This event marks McGregor's first fight in five years, drawing significant attention from the mixed martial arts community.
The matchup is a main event, highlighting the card's significance and McGregor's enduring popularity. The discussion around the fight includes potential career implications for McGregor, such as a possible title bout if he secures a victory. The event is part of a broader conversation in the MMA world, which also includes other notable fights and developments, such as Khamzat Chimaev's call for a rematch with Sean Strickland and Umar Nurmagomedov's upcoming fight at UFC Shanghai.
